I'm curious, what do Sailor Moon fans who have seen any of this think of it? And how closely does it follow the anime?

I have never really watched Sailor Moon, but I had nothing better to do while at a convention earlier today so I decided to sit down and watch an airing of the first three episodes. The action and special effects were laughably awful and the transformation scenes got boring by the second time around, but overall I liked it. The acting seems pretty good and the series has a certain charm about it.

I've kept up with it since the beginning and it definitely gets better after the first 10 episodes or so. There's only about 5 episodes left of the series now.

As for how close to the anime it is.....it's not. It's very loosely based on the manga.

This is a show that you must not judge using the first few eps, since the creative staff and directors change as the show progressed. The fight scenes definitely improve as the show goes on, and so does the story.
